In the middle of the icons is a Folder with the word 'Remix' plastered over it (this where you can save your remixes.) Next to it is a music note (this is where you can choose your music.) In the left hand corner would be a green play button and a red pause button and a blue pot (the one from Karate Man) which is used to play your remix (with inputs.) Next to the play buttons is a paintbrush, here you can change the visuals of the games you are using (NOTHING EXPLICIT.) In the menu, you would be able to move the right stick left and right to change the instalment (Tengoku, Heaven/Paradise, Fever/Beat The Beat and Megamix.) Once you have the SFX, click A to place it down and press B (once it's down) to delete it. In the right hand corner, there would be a small box icon, in this there would be all of the games, simply click (using the A button) on the game to get it's SFX. You would use the Up-Arrow button to increase the BPM and use the Down-Arrow to decrease the BPM (when you insert music into it, it will automatically change to that song's BPM.) You would use the left stick to navigate the menu. You would get a four bars stacked on top of each other, like the already existing Rhythm Heaven Custom Remix Editor and the Playable Remix Editor.
